Obr 1:Zdrojový soubor Excel
Krok 1:
Klikněte pravým tlačítkem na databázi, ve které vaše tabulka existuje nebo ji chcete vytvořit a načtěte data aplikace Excel, jak je uvedeno níže
Obr 2:Import dat pomocí Průvodce importem/exportem v tabulce SQL Server.
Vyberte zdroj dat:
Vyberte zdroj dat, který chcete použít jako zdroj. Při načítání dat z Excelu vyberte soubor Excel, jak je znázorněno níže Obr 3:Výběr zdroje dat aplikace Excel v průvodci importem a exportem
Vyberte cíl:
Vyberte cíl, kam chcete načíst data ze zdroje. V našem případě načítáme naše data do SQL Server Table. Nakonfigurujte podle níže uvedeného obrázku Obr 4:Vyberte SQL Server jako cíl Zadejte kopii tabulky nebo dotaz:
Můžete si přímo vybrat tabulku, odkud chcete data načíst, nebo můžete napsat dotaz, pokud jako zdroj používáte databázi. Protože jako zdroj používáme Excel, vybereme tabulku (list). Obr 5:Vyberte možnost Kopírovat data z jedné nebo více tabulek nebo zobrazeníVyberte zdrojové tabulky a zobrazení:
V této části průvodce musíme vybrat tabulky nebo pohledy, které chceme použít, ze zdroje a načíst data do cíle. Při načítání dat z Excelu se zobrazují karty Excelu. Vyberte list (záložku), který chcete načíst. V části Cíl se zobrazí stejné jméno jako Zdroj. Změnil jsem to na CustomerData. Můžete si vybrat libovolný název vašeho stolu. Můžete si vybrat více listů nebo tabulek ze zdroje. Obr 6:Výběr zdrojových tabulek/zobrazení v Průvodci importem a exportemMapování sloupců:
Klikněte na Upravit mapování a poté můžete namapovat zdrojové sloupce na cílové sloupce. Také pokud potřebujete vybrat správný typ dat, můžete zde změnit. Obr 7:Průvodce importem a exportem mapování sloupců
Uložit a spustit balíček:
Ve výchozím nastavení je zaškrtnuto políčko Spustit ihned. Změnil jsem možnost na Uložit balíček SSIS a uvedl umístění, kam chci balíček SSIS uložit. Také zde nejsou žádné citlivé informace, které chci uložit do balíčku, jako je heslo, takže jsem zvolil Neukládat citlivá data. Obr 8:Uložení balíčku SSIS do systému souborů Uložit balíček SSIS:
Zadejte název balíčku SSIS a umístění souboru, jak je uvedeno nížeObr 10:Zadejte název pro balíček SSIS
Dokončete průvodce:
Souhrn všech kroků se vám zobrazí v tomto kroku. Můžete vidět zdroj a cíl atd.Obr 11:Souhrn kroků
Jakmile stisknete tlačítko Dokončit, Průvodce provede všechny níže uvedené kroky a nakonec uloží balíček SSIS.
Obr. 12:Uložení balíčku SSIS do daného umístění
Balíček je vytvořen na ploše podle mé zadané cesty.
Obr. 13:Balíček SSIS vytvořený pomocí Průvodce importem/exportem
Chcete-li tento balíček spustit, dvakrát na něj klikněte a otevře se okno níže. Pokud potřebujete změnit název souboru nebo serveru SQL, můžete přejít do Správce připojení a změnit jej. V mém případě nechci dělat žádné změny. Stiskněte tlačítko Execute
Obr:14 Spuštění balíčku Utility
Jakmile stisknete Execute, zobrazí se okno Package Execute Progress a budete moci vidět průběh provádění vašeho balíčku SSIS. Obr 15:Průběh provádění balíčku.
Průvodce importem/exportem je způsob, jak rychle načíst data mezi různými zdroji a cíli. Svůj balíček SSIS můžete vytvořit rychle pomocí Průvodce importem/exportem a poté přidat do projektu SSIS a v případě potřeby provést změny.
Pokud potřebujeme exportovat data ze serveru SQL, musíme kliknout pravým tlačítkem na Databáze-->Úlohy -->Spustí se Průvodce exportem dat a importem/exportem.
Video ukázka:Jak používat Průvodce importem a exportem k načtení dat souboru Excel do tabulky SQL Server